The Department of Neurosurgery Innsbruck is situated in the middle of the Alps, main city of the western part of Austria and the capital city of Tirol region - Innsbruck. Our leading centre carries out a wide spectrum of highly specialized procedures to treat complex pathologies of the brain, the spine including the spinal cord and the peripheral nerves in adults and in children. We, as a part of Medical University of Innsbruck, are holding our own intensive care unit and scientific laboratories.

Brain tumors, vascular malformations of the brain and of the spinal cord, functional conditions (including epilepsy and Parkinson’s disease) account for a major part of our cases. Also, we offer surgical treatment to patients suffering from hydrocephalus, chronic pain syndrome, compression syndrome of peripheral nerves and degenerative pathologies of the spine such as degenerative disc disease, spinal stenosis, spinal instability, scoliosis as well as tumors of the spine and the spinal cord. Due to our location in the alpine region we are experienced in the managing of brain and spinal cord traumatic injuries.
